I didn't know how to do it so I pressed the volume down button and it answered the call ugh. Sometimes I just am busy or don't want to talk but I don't want to make it obvious that I ignored their call and I don't want the phone to keep ringing. Is it the power button that I press?

There is a feature under the Gestures settings that allows you to flip the phone to silence a call.

There is also a feature to fade out the ringer when you pick the phone up. That's what I have it set to right now.

As long as you press the down key on the back of the phone, it will just keep showing the screen and then go to vm, it simply just silents the phone like normal. It has worked for me on ATT.
 
For me its just pressing the power button I noticed Lol. Just like the galaxy s4. But I like the feature of just turning it over. Much faster :-)

You should also have an "Ignore" button on your screen when an incoming call is ringing (there's also an "Ignore with message" button that will automatically send a text with either standard content or custom content you can select - such as "busy - call you later").
